Output a87731df966c35f7864a72c54cc9390b38f16350fa8537e4381a3a679ffae697:11

value
501865834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 075b4d065e1574fb670d6a878e868631a0be485e OP_EQUAL
address
32Mv2akq7U3P3ppLZYZFS9eWciJR8MY75E
transaction
a87731df966c35f7864a72c54cc9390b38f16350fa8537e4381a3a679ffae697
confirmations
343343
spent
true